Page Ala Cearl User ID: 43801192 United States 03/25/2014 06:03 PM Report Abusive Post Report Copyright Violation | Earthquake May Have Caused Washington Mudslide, Official Says Quoting: AKObserver ARLINGTON, Washington — A small earthquake struck just days before the deadly mudslide ravaged a rural community in Washington state last Saturday morning, officials say. John Pennington, director of Snohomish County Emergency Management, said at a Tuesday morning press briefing that a 1.1 magnitude earthquake struck on March 10 just 100-yards behind the site of the mudslide. Officials were eyeing the quake as the cause. While it wasn't discovered by authorities until Monday, Pennington says, he believes that there was nothing local authorities could have done to warn citizens that a disaster was imminent.
